PIEDS runs 9 startup funding programs listed on startupfunds, spanning equity and grant funding ₹5L – ₹1.5Cr. None are open for applications at the moment, but many programs reopen for the next cohort.
PIEDS functions as an academic technology business incubator, operating from BITS Pilani. This organisation is dedicated to supporting deep-tech startups, focusing on areas such as IoT, semiconductors, healthcare, and renewable energy. It is backed by both DST and NITI Aayog.
PIEDS offers various funding opportunities to Indian startups, including both grant and equity options through its programs.

Equity funding for BITSian founders at MVP/pre-revenue stage, with preferences for DeepTech and women-led startups.
6-month design accelerator for healthcare hardware startups, offering up to ₹10L grant, mentorship, and demo day access at PIEDS BITS Pilani.
3-month Gen AI accelerator by PIEDS & 1811 Labs offering up to ₹10L seed funding for B2B/B2C startups at MVP stage.
A grant-based program by MeitY Startup Hub for early-stage founders from Tier II/III cities offering up to ₹10 lakh, mentorship, and incubation at BITS Pilani.
Acceleration opportunity for tech-enabled startups with an MVP and a BITSian co-founder. Up to ₹10L funding + mentoring, ecosystem access, and more. Apply by 24 April 2026.
Up to ₹10 lakhs for women-led startups from Tier 2/3 India.
Empowering women founders from Tier 2/3 cities with up to ₹15L grant, incubation, and mentorship at BITS Pilani.
Funding up to ₹1.5 crore for DPIIT-recognised Indian startups that have won an iDEX challenge and focus on defence technology.
Seed funding of ₹30–50 lakh for BITS Pilani students and recent alumni building innovation-led startups, combining non-matching and matching capital with institutional support from PIEDS.
